I will simply have to spend time locating and re uploading each one of these files Thanks Jason On Monday, July 27, 2015 15:20 BST, Jesse de Vos <[email protected]> wrote: > It would be a good idea to do some testing on the beta server before using > the GWtoolset in production, it's a lot of work to make changes to large > numbers of files on Commons. These type of mistakes will then be filtered > out by the time you do a batch upload. Here is a write-up > <http://www.beeldengeluid.nl/en/blogs/research-amp-development-en/201407/first-batch-upload-wikimedia-commons-using-gwtoolset> > of > my own workflow. > As for filenames, each name must be unique. So try and create a unique name > by using e.g. the title field, identifier field and date as a combination. > > Good luck, > Jesse > > 2015-07-27 16:14 GMT+02:00 Jason J.
